    For each boxed set you order, you can order a bagged set. No boxed = no bagged, unless you want to go down the eBay route.

    And yes, you can buy an Iacon set, which is basically the same as the Primus set minus the attendee freebie, and get it mailed to you.

    #2) - If you're going on the tours or taking the customizing class, the answer is yes. Otherwise not really, unless you want to hang out and relax.

    3) There's the box set as part of the primus package. If you pick up your set at the show you get a bonus attendee figure. Thursday night during registration, the convention exclusives go on sale, Typically there are 2 - 3 sets with any where from 4 to 7 figures total.

    4) It's called a protoform package.

    5) No idea

    5) Washing Daily and I would say the Hasbro Designer and new products panels.

    Your best bet is to go to the botcon website and look through the FAQ sections from previous years as well as the brochures.

    Here are some of my answers:
    1.) Thursday - If you are in a class or on a tour, that will fill up your day into the afternoon with Registration later that night. Friday - Panels and Autographs and Early Vendors room preview (you have to be a Primus package holder) and hanging out with fellow TF peeps that night. Saturday - MORE Autographs and Panels and tons to see and usually a Botcon Party that night. Sunday - Panels and Autographs again (not all guests autograph each day), Do not miss the Hasbro Design Panel and if you are still around they have the drawings for Free Trips to next years Botcon.

    2.) You really only need to be there on Wednesday if you get in on a class (which is hard) or you sign up for a tour. The tours are different every year, so who knows :) . Last years customizing class got to paint and assemble a G2 Sideswipe which skyrocketed in price the day of the class. It is an all day thing from what I know and like I said, it is very hard to get into with limited seating!

    3.) With a Primus package you get the Boxset and a badge that gets you into everything Botcon! After you register and pick up said items you go over into the souvenires line and buy what ever add-ons you want. They announce those right before registration starts. It's also a little faster if you have cash as the Credit card lines lag a bit.

    4.) It's called a protoform package and is usually about half price, but with the purchase of a Primus (which I assume you are getting), you can add a "mini-con" which is like $70-80 and is for like spouses, friends or family who are joining you but don't collect.

    5.) You receive a badge when you register and it has your info on the front with the BC logo and on the back is the schedule for the entire Con ie: Panels, Autographs etc...

    6.) Voice actors panels and designers panels are great and you should not miss. I personally like a majority of them, but it all depends on your interest. I've never been to one of the Cosplay ones for example.

    7.) If he is there, do not miss the chance to meet Peter Cullen. He is so awesome and a very humble person. If they have another one this year like in '09, don't pass on the Party at Paramount. That was amazing and well worth the price. It was nuts to be in a buffet line just talking it up with David Kaye!

    8.) Good luck trying to avoid lines at Botcon :D . I often find myself jumping into lines and later asking what it is for. You never know...
    It will also feel like you are standing in line to get into another line sometimes... It is not your imagination. It really helps to just strike up a conversation. My wife and I have made a lot of great friends the last couple of years! Say hi, I'll be the guy in the Transformer shirt! If anything, I would avoid being shy. Like you said "we play with robots" so just be your self... It helps!
